What Is a Dat File and How Do I Open One

Have you ever stumbled upon a file on your computer with a ‘.dat’ extension and wondered what it is or how to open it? A DAT file is a generic data file that can contain a variety of information, depending on the application that created it. It’s not intended to be opened manually but sometimes, you might need to access the information inside. Figuring out how to open a DAT file can be confusing, but fear not! This guide is designed to demystify DAT files and make them a little less daunting for you to work with.

Use a Text Editor

DAT files often contain text that can be read with basic text editing software. Using a text editor is a straightforward way to peek inside a DAT file.

Detailed Introduction

Some DAT files are simple text files that store information readable by humans and can be opened with text editors like Notepad on Windows or TextEdit on Mac.

Detailed Steps

  1. Right-click on the DAT file.
  2. Select ‘Open with’ from the menu.
  3. Choose ‘Notepad’ (Windows) or ‘TextEdit’ (Mac).
  4. If the text isn’t readable, the DAT file may not be a simple text file.

Summary

Opening a DAT file with a text editor is an easy and harmless way to start, as it doesn’t alter the file. If you see readable text, you’ve solved the mystery; if not, it’s a sign you need a different approach.

Rename and Open

Some DAT files are actually standard file types, like images or videos, with a misleading extension.

Detailed Introduction

Occasionally, DAT files are regular multimedia or document files that can be opened simply by renaming them with the correct file extension.

Detailed Steps

  1. Create a copy of the DAT file (to preserve the original).
  2. Right-click on the copy and choose ‘Rename.’
  3. Change the extension (the part after the dot) to the format you suspect it is (e.g., .jpg, .mp4).
  4. Try opening the file with a program that supports the new format.

Summary

Renaming the file can sometimes reveal the true nature of its contents. However, this method requires guesses about the correct file type, which might not always be obvious.

Use a Universal File Viewer

Universal file viewers are designed to open various file formats, including DAT files.

Detailed Introduction

These viewers can often decipher the content within DAT files and present it in a readable or playable format without needing to understand the file’s origin.

Detailed Steps

  1. Download and install a universal file viewer like File Viewer Lite (Windows) or File Viewer (Mac).
  2. Open the program, then drag and drop your DAT file into it.
  3. Review the file content within the viewer.

Summary

This method can be an easy solution, offering high chances of success, with the main downside being that you need to trust and install third-party software.

Specialized Software

Some DAT files come from specific programs, like video editing software or email clients.

Detailed Introduction

Knowing the source of a DAT file can guide you to the appropriate software that can open it natively.

Detailed Steps

  1. Recall or find out which program created the DAT file.
  2. Open that software, and look for an ‘Open’ or ‘Import’ option.
  3. Use this function to try and open the DAT file within the program.

Summary

Using the software that created the DAT file is the most reliable way to open it correctly, but this method depends on your knowledge of the file’s origin.

Check Email Source

If the DAT file was received via email, the sender’s email client might have converted an attachment into a DAT file.

Detailed Introduction

Some email clients, particularly older versions of Microsoft Outlook and Exchange, convert attachments to DAT files for formatting purposes. Other programs might not recognize this and show it as a mysterious DAT file.

Detailed Steps

  1. Contact the sender and ask about the content of the file.
  2. Request that they resend the file with a more common file extension.

Summary

Finding out the original content and getting a resend can be an effective fix, though it requires cooperation from the sender.

File Analysis Tools

Some free online tools can analyze the contents of a DAT file and suggest how to open it.

Detailed Introduction

Tools like TrID can analyze the file format and give clues about the software needed to open it.

Detailed Steps

  1. Visit an online file analysis tool like TrID.
  2. Upload the DAT file.
  3. Await the analysis results and follow the suggestions provided.

Summary

Useful and often accurate, these tools can take the guesswork out of the equation. As with all online tools, be cautious about privacy.

FAQs

Q1: Can I open a DAT file on my mobile phone?
A1: It’s possible to open some DAT files on a mobile phone using a text editor app or a universal file viewer app. However, the success may depend on the nature of the DAT file and the capabilities of the app.

Q2: Is it dangerous to open a DAT file?
A2: DAT files themselves aren’t inherently dangerous, but it’s important to scan them with antivirus software before opening to ensure they do not contain malware.

Q3: Will I always be able to open a DAT file if I follow these steps?
A3: While these steps can assist with opening many DAT files, there’s no guarantee they will work for all, as some DAT files may require specific proprietary software or may not be intended to be opened by the user.
